Love Island's Teddy Soares and Faye Winter are going from strength to strength.
The couple were thrilled to be heading out of the villa on a date after receiving a text from show bosses.
The message read: "Faye and Teddy you’re going on a date! Get ready to leave the villa #FancyARide #TourDeFaye."
The pair quickly got ready for their day out together with the help of their fellow Islanders, and when Faye asked if Teddy would love the Tour de Faye to be a yearly thing, he joked that he'd like it to be a "seasonal" thing.

Following their date, she asked him: "How are you feeling about the ‘Tour de Faye’? Would you want to do it every year?"
To which he replied: "Oh, that’s a shout actually – seasonal!"
And as they discussed their date later on in the day, the couple admitted to one another that things were going really well.
He told her: "We’re getting on like a frigging house on fire."
To which she replied: "Oh really, I was going to talk about us not getting on so well … no we are alright aren’t we?
"You just get me. You just laugh at me."

And Faye and Teddy have got her sister's seal of approval as she dubbed them a "good power couple".
Appearing on Love Island : After Sun, Jo said: "Absolutely, Faye needs someone who will keep her on her toes but will tell her to buck up her ideas or to keep calm or shut up...
"She definitely needs that, her heart is in the right place and they're a good power couple, I hope."

However, Jo admits it's difficult not being able to talk to her little sister.
"It's crazy the only way that I can see my little sister is turning on the TV at 9pm, which is so bizarre. Because I do speak to her all the time and see her all the time," she added.
"I miss her terribly but I'm so glad to see her enjoying herself. It's lovely."
